About this route:
A direct, nonstop flight between Regina International Airport (YQR), Regina, Saskatchewan, Canada and Naha Airport (NAH), Tahuna, Indonesia would travel a Great Circle distance of 7,665 miles (or 12,336 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Regina International Airport and Naha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Regina International Airport (YQR):
- Regina International Airport (YQR) has 2 runways.
- The present airport site was developed in 1928-30.
- The closest airport to Regina International Airport (YQR) is CFB Moose Jaw (YMJ), which is located 40 miles (64 kilometers) W of YQR.
- After the First World War, Reginan Roland Groome returned from military service as a flying instructor in Southern Ontario and, with partners, set up a company called the "Aerial Service Co." Its primitive airfield was located near what is the current intersection of Hill Avenue and Cameron Street in the city's southern Lakeview district.
- Regina International Airport handled 1,141,177 passengers last year.
- The furthest airport from Regina International Airport (YQR) is Sir Gaëtan Duval Airport (RRG), which is located 10,218 miles (16,445 kilometers) away in Rodrigues Island, Mauritius.
Facts about Naha Airport (NAH):
- In addition to being known as "Naha Airport", another name for NAH is "Bandar Udara Naha".
- Naha Airport (NAH) currently has only 1 runway.
- The furthest airport from Naha Airport (NAH) is Santarém–Maestro Wilson Fonseca Airport (STM), which is nearly antipodal to Naha Airport (meaning Naha Airport is almost on the exact opposite side of the Earth from Santarém–Maestro Wilson Fonseca Airport), and is located 12,347 miles (19,871 kilometers) away in Santarém, Pará, Brazil.
- The closest airport to Naha Airport (NAH) is Melangguane Airport (MNA), which is located 82 miles (132 kilometers) ENE of NAH.
- Because of Naha Airport's relatively low elevation of 16 feet, planes can take off or land at Naha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
